Driver sought in hit-and-run that left bicyclist seriously injured

Following a hit-and-run that injured a cyclist in Golden Hill, authorities on Thursday requested the public’s assistance in locating a driver who ran away.

A 62-year-old male was hit in the collision that happened in the 2400 block of F Street on Monday at approximately 7:25 p.m., according to the San Diego Police Department.

The car, a small SUV, ran away from 25th Street west on F Street. The car is gray with black rims, based on the footage captured at the site. It is thought to have front-end damage.

According to authorities, the driver was a man between the ages of 28 and 32 who was traveling with a female passenger.

Call the SDPD’s Traffic Division at 858-495-7823 or the Crime Stoppers anonymous tip line at 888-580-8477 if you know the identify or whereabouts of the suspect or the car. A reward of up to $1,000 is being offered by Crime Stoppers for information that results in an arrest in this case.
